Latest News
Medical Aid for Palestine
Celtic FC Foundation
Higherorlowergame.com 300x250 ad
‘You’re in on Christmas day’ – Loads of Celtic fans have been slating star after Salzburg defeat
Transfer Tavern · Dec 14, 2018

‘You’re in on Christmas day’ – Loads of Celtic fans have been slating star after Salzburg defeat

‘You’re in on Christmas day’ – Loads of Celtic fans have been slating star after Salzburg defeat
‘You’re in on Christmas day’ – Loads of Celtic fans have been slating star after Salzburg defeat

Odsonne Edouard can so often be the star man at Parkhead. The French striker has the pace and goalscoring touch to be a success at the Glasgow club, but last night saw him struggle against their Austrian opposition, RB Salzburg in Europa league action...

Continue Reading

Read Next: Returning to the past could allow Celtic to build for the future